Planning AI Tools for Customer Service Around Workflow Fit and Human Review

Planning AI tools for customer service is often framed as a technology selection exercise, but the harder work is deciding how the tool will participate in a live service workflow. Operations leaders need to know when AI may answer directly, when it should assist an agent, when a supervisor must approve an action, and how the process should recover when the system is uncertain or wrong.

Workflow fit and human review are therefore design choices, not deployment details. A customer service AI plan should connect each use case to a specific decision, define the information required to make that decision, and set review rules based on business consequence. This makes the operating model clearer and prevents human review from becoming either a bottleneck or a superficial safety label.

Map the work before assigning AI to it

A useful customer service map distinguishes between intake, identity verification, intent detection, information retrieval, decision support, action execution, documentation, and escalation. AI can participate differently in each step. A speech model may transcribe a call, a classifier may route the case, a retrieval assistant may surface an approved policy, and a generative model may draft a response for the agent to edit.

The critical question is not whether AI can perform a task. It is whether the surrounding process gives the AI enough context and gives the human enough control. If customer identity is unresolved, if policy varies by jurisdiction, or if account history is incomplete, the assistant should not behave as though the case is routine. Workflow fit means making those dependencies explicit.

Design human review around consequence, confidence, and novelty

Human review is most effective when it is targeted. Requiring an agent to approve every low-risk summary can erase the efficiency benefit, while allowing autonomous execution on every high-confidence prediction can create avoidable exposure. A practical review model considers three factors: the consequence of a wrong result, the system’s confidence, and whether the case is routine or unusual.

For example, a high-confidence intent classification might route automatically because the downside of a misroute is limited and reversible. A suggested troubleshooting step can be shown to an agent for quick validation. A refund above a threshold, a contract interpretation, an account closure, or a vulnerable-customer case should require explicit approval regardless of confidence. Novel cases should be escalated because historical patterns may not be reliable guides.

Make review capacity part of the business case

Human-in-the-loop design has a capacity cost that is frequently missed during planning. If an AI system generates 10,000 recommendations per day and 20 percent need manual review, the organization has created a 2,000-case review queue. That queue needs staffing, prioritization, service targets, and escalation rules. Without that planning, an apparently safe design can create a new operational bottleneck.

Leaders should estimate review volume before launch and monitor the low-confidence rate, override rate, review time, escalation frequency, and backlog age. They should also distinguish useful overrides from noisy ones. A high override rate may indicate poor model quality, but it can also indicate unclear policy, outdated knowledge, or agents using workarounds that the workflow design did not account for.

Treat authoritative knowledge and permissions as workflow controls

Customer service AI often depends on knowledge bases, CRM records, order systems, policy repositories, and case history. The assistant should not retrieve whatever is easiest to access. It should use authoritative sources, respect the user’s existing permissions, identify stale content, and provide enough traceability for an agent to understand where an answer came from.

This matters in practical scenarios such as warranty rules, delivery commitments, pricing exceptions, service entitlements, and regulated disclosures. Two documents may contain similar language but apply to different product versions or customer segments. Strong workflow fit requires metadata, access rules, and content ownership that help the system choose the right source rather than simply the most semantically similar one.

Build feedback, monitoring, and change control into the plan

A customer service AI workflow changes after deployment because the business changes. New products create new intents, policy updates change acceptable answers, campaigns create unusual contact patterns, and integrations fail. Teams need monitoring for unsupported responses, repeated handoffs, low-confidence cases, tool failures, unusual override patterns, and changes in contact drivers.

The operating model should name who can approve prompt changes, update retrieval sources, modify automation rules, or change action thresholds. It should also define how frontline feedback is reviewed and prioritized. The non-obvious point is that human review is not only a safeguard for individual cases. It is also a source of production learning that can reveal where the AI, the knowledge base, or the service process itself needs improvement.

Conclusion

A strong customer service AI plan does not ask humans to review everything and does not assume confidence scores remove the need for judgment. It allocates human attention where the consequence, uncertainty, or novelty of a case justifies it, while allowing lower-risk work to move efficiently.

Frequently Asked Questions

Q. How should customer service teams decide which AI outputs need review?

Review should be based on the consequence of a wrong output, system confidence, and whether the case is routine or novel. High-impact or unusual cases should remain human-controlled even when the model appears confident.

Q. Can human review become a bottleneck?

Yes, especially when review thresholds are set too broadly or low-confidence output volume is underestimated. Teams should forecast review demand and monitor queue age, review time, and override patterns as production metrics.

Q. What information should an AI customer service tool be allowed to use?

It should use current, authoritative sources that the requesting user is permitted to access. Source ownership, freshness, permissions, and traceability should be designed before the tool is allowed to influence customer decisions.
